New glibc and versioned symbols



	I'm having *many* problems with the new glibc...

	Many of the programs linked with the current glibc in hamm
don't work with the latest version I was about to upload.

	Example:

$ rm
rm: Symbol `_IO_2_1_stdin_' has different size in shared object, consider re-linking
rm: too few arguments
Try `rm --help' for more information.
Bus error
$ gzip
gzip: Symbol `_IO_2_1_stdin_' has different size in shared object, consider re-linking
gzip: compressed data not written to a terminal. Use -f to force compression.
For help, type: gzip -h
Bus error
$ sync
sync: Symbol `_IO_2_1_stdin_' has different size in shared object, consider re-linking
Segmentation fault

	(well, there may be a problem with _IO_2_1_stdin_ :-))

	I'm still trying to see if that symbol has changed...

	Any hint on how to solve this?
